Quick heads-up on Pinwheel UI versioning: we cut a minor release every sprint, and anything touching component props needs a changeset file in the PR. No changeset, no merge — the bot will nag you. Majors are rare and go through the design council first. The full policy, with examples of what counts as breaking, lives on the internal page below.

wiki page, bahip-yahip: https://grafana.qirvanlabs.corp/browse/display/projects/cc3a1b9dbfc9

## Further Reading

The intermittent DNS resolution failures in the Bramlet staging cluster have been traced, provisionally, to resolver cache churn during rollouts. Before cutting the next release, please review the full investigation notes, including packet captures and the mitigation we shipped to the Tollery sidecar. The complete writeup lives on the internal wiki page.

operations page: https://confluence.zemvarlabs.internal/projects/display/browse/display/8963

## Authentication

Heads-up for the security review: Digestly's batch scheduler authenticates twice — once against our user-facing OAuth flow, and once against the internal Mailforge queue that actually fans out the digests. The scheduler runs as a service principal, so no user tokens ever touch the batch path (one less thing to audit, you're welcome). Scopes are locked to `digest:enqueue` and `digest:status`. Rotation is quarterly via the ops runbook. For the staging environment, the Mailforge service authenticates with the key below.

gateway credential: vxb3-p91

Investigation shows the alarm samples the replica heartbeat table every five seconds but compares against the primary's clock, which drifts on the Calloway hosts after NTP restarts. Proposed fix: compute lag from replicated timestamps only. Future maintainers should note the alarm config lives in the Umberline overlay repo, not the base charts. The failing probe emitted the trace token below.

session token of bawep-fahap = htk3_3d4

## Artifact Signing — SDK Parity Notes (Weekly Sync)

Kestrel SDK for Android reached parity with the Swift client this sprint: offline queueing, batched telemetry, and retry semantics now match. Both SDKs ship as signed artifacts from the same pipeline. Remaining gap: background sync throttling, targeted next sprint. Verify both release bundles before tagging. Both artifacts validate against the shared signing key below.

signing key of kawig-fafog = bky19_6Fypv1qws7J8qJtaYjX